Venues

UTS Broadway
Held in the UTS Tower Building, it is located on Broadway in Sydney city and is a 5 minute walk from Central Station. This campus is most convenient for students who have access to a train station or who live in areas close to Central Sydney

Macquarie University
For students living in the North or Western parts of Sydney, Macquarie University campus is a perfect location. This campus can be accessed directly through trains, buses or an abundance of on-site parking. The greens of the University provide a peaceful and relaxing atmosphere for all students.

UOW Wollongong
This is UOW’s main campus. where students can choose from over 470 degrees. There’s a free shuttle bus to the campus every 20 minutes from the North ‘Gong train station, which is only a 20 minute walk to campus. Plus there’s plenty of parking

UOW Southern Sydney
This UOW campus is located at 1 Pitt Street Loftus (next door to TAFE ) in the Sutherland Shire, providing Shire students with a world-class university – right on their doorstep. There’s plenty of parking, and Loftus train station is short 7 minute walk.

University of Newcastle
For students in the Newcastle/Hunter/Mid-North Coast region, the University of Newcastle (Callaghan Campus) is located at University Drive. Easy transport options include Train, bus and car.
